Finnish President Alexander Stubb is scheduled to make a two-day working visit to Italy next week, hosted by Italian President Sergio Mattarella, according to a press release from the Finnish president's office.
Stubb and Mattarella will hold talks in Rome on the second day of the Finnish leader's visit, on 4 July. The planned topics of discussion include security matters and bilateral relations.
Then, later that afternoon, Stubb is scheduled to meet with Italian PM Giorgia Meloni.
"Before the official meetings on Thursday, President Stubb will take part in a debate analysing Russia's war of aggression in Ukraine and Europe’s security challenges in the Mediterranean and Africa," the release stated.
The first day of his visit, on 3 July, Stubb is set to meet Italian and Finnish business representatives at dinner hosted by Ambassador of Finland to Italy, Matti Lassila.
